Hello SST Family,

Our Stars in the Character Skies event is coming up on

Wednesday, May 4th, 2022 - 1:30 pm - 2:30 pm (CST).

Our virtual event will recognize the selected posters of our Color the World with Character Poster Drive. More than 4000 poster entries have been received from 35 countries.

In attendance will be H.E. Ambassador Guy Djoken, President of UNESCO Center for Peace and the honorable Providence Umugwaneza, one of the State Commissioners of The Texas Holocaust, Genocide, and Anti-Semitism Advisory Commission, and a survivor of the genocide. Our program will have a special session for remembrance of the 1994 genocide against the Tutsi in Rwanda, emphasize the importance of character development of children, and embrace the core ethical values that lead to peace.
